What are the belt rankings in BJJ?
  • Kids: White, Grey, Yellow, Orange, Green.
  • 16 and older: White, Blue, Purple, Brown, Black.
How long does it take to get your black belt?
Typically about 10 years. Black belts aren't awarded until the student is 18 years old.

Do I need any protective equipment?
You can wear a cup if you'd like, but most people don't. A mouthguard is a necessity. For boxing we suggest headgear only if you plan on competing. For kickboxing you'll need a mouthguard and shin guards.
How often should I train, as a beginner?
We always suggest 2x a week for the first 2 months, then go up from there. This gives the body time to adjust to the new workouts.

What is a gi and why do I have to wear one?
The gi is a traditional outfit worn in many martial arts. For BJJ it's a thicker material that allows you to grab. At our gym you're not required to wear one, but we highly suggest it — it lets you slow the training down and learn without relying on strength and speed.
